This is the job

We are looking for an enthusiastic and ambitious individual with an educational background looking to build their skills in financial accounting and progress within the business.

We have an exciting opportunity for a Graduate Financial Accounting Assistant where you will be responsible for completion of month end activities for the B2B business unit, including posting journals, controlling accruals and prepayments, and analysing actuals. Ensuring accuracy of the month end and reporting process and achieving all deadlines.

This role will work within and under the guidance and development of the Roadside Financial Control Team, supporting the B2B Financial Accountant and Commercial Finance Team to ensure accurate management accounting and financial reporting across the AA’s Roadside B2B business unit. This role will work to ensure governance and control over all numbers produced and maintain the accuracy and integrity of the accounts.

What will I be doing?

  • Work closely with the wider AA finance team & the B2B business to gain a sound understanding of the business and ensure reporting of performance can therefore be insightful and add value.
  • Preparing month end reports with analysis and commentary on the results (financial, KPI, balance sheet and cashflow). Ensure the validity, accuracy, and integrity of the monthly accounts.
  • Completion of all balance sheet reconciliations and financial control requirements for the role.
  • Challenge, understand and document all financial processes undertaken within the role. Ensure correct accounting governance adhered to within the department (e.g., revenue recognition, cost accounting etc).
  • Consolidating forecast and budget submissions from the business and updating planning and consolidation system, ensuring accuracy and timeliness achieved.
  • Working with the wider finance teams to continually improve processes, automate and align reporting.

What do I need?

  • Financially numerate with an educational background
  • Experience in an accounting/finance role would be of benefit
  • Graduate level education - would suit an ambitious individual wanting to start studying towards ACCA/CIMA or an equivalent accounting qualification
  • An innate curiosity & desire to understand and challenge
  • Excellent attention to detail and accuracy
